The Emergence of the Dogtrot House
The Dogtrot House emerged in the late 19th century across the southern United States, a direct response to the region's humid climate, available materials, and rural living patterns. What's intriguing is its ability to adapt and evolve, appearing in various regional variations while maintaining a consistent spatial logic.
The Heart of the Dogtrot: The Breezeway
At the core of the Dogtrot House is the breezeway, an open passage that served as a circulation corridor and a communal gathering space. During the scorching summers, this space became the environmental and social hub, drawing in cool breezes and providing a shaded refuge. The name itself, derived from farm dogs sleeping in the breezeway, hints at the expansion of domestic life into a covered, communal domain, connected to the surrounding landscape.

Passive Cooling Strategies
The Dogtrot House is a deliberate architectural response to the demanding climate of the southern United States. From its orientation to the dimensions of the breezeway, every design element contributes to passive cooling. The breezeway accelerates the prevailing winds, creating continuous cross-ventilation that cools the structure without mechanical intervention. This passive cooling logic challenges the assumptions of modern architecture, prioritizing sealed envelopes and mechanical conditioning.
Material and Construction Logic
The material palette of historical Dogtrot Houses reflects a pragmatic engagement with the environment. Wood and timber, locally sourced and readily available, became the primary materials, with brick used selectively. These materials were well-suited to the regional climate, retaining heat during winters and demonstrating durability against heavy precipitation. The systematic elevation of Dogtrot structures on raised foundations addressed hydrological conditions, protecting against floods and facilitating air circulation to prevent dampness.
Spatial Organizing Logic
The internal spatial organization of the Dogtrot House is practical and hierarchical. One mass typically houses the kitchen, with a chimney for cooking, while the other contains sleeping chambers and private spaces, served by a separate chimney for heating. This separation reduced the risk of kitchen fires spreading. The central breezeway, however, is the true organizing principle, functioning as a climate control mechanism and a social space, creating a unique and communal environment.
Contemporary Interpretations
Contemporary residential projects are reinterpretations of the Dogtrot typology, positioning social spaces within the breezeway and updating materials and construction methods. These projects preserve the spatial organization and environmental responsiveness while modernizing construction. Beyond residential contexts, designers are exploring how the Dogtrot's logic can be applied to institutional and hospitality programs, creating covered corridors and colonnades that provide shade and protection while maintaining connections.
